Auburn head coach Gus Malzahn updated the media after his team’s win on the status of senior safety Jermaine Whitehead who did not make the trip to Manhattan and did not play in the Tigers win over Kansas State Thursday night.

According to AL.com’s Brandon Marcello, when asked, Malzahn said Whitehead will remain suspended.

AuburnUndercover.com reported yesterday that sources with knowledge of the situation said Whitehead got into a verbal confrontation with an Auburn assistant coach and was subsequently suspended.
